BSC 2010 UF Exam 1 questions with verified
answers
A hydroxyl group is associated with Ans✓✓✓ the 3' end


A Nucleoside Ans✓✓✓ is the pentose sugar and the nitrogenous base


A phosphate group is associated with Ans✓✓✓ 5' end


A typical membrane structure goes Ans✓✓✓ Hydrophilic
Hydrophobic }
Hydrophilic


A-glucose monomers Ans✓✓✓ hydroxyl groups are on the same sides
of the glucose monomers


Activation Energy Ans✓✓✓ Energy input


Active Site Ans✓✓✓ Area in the enzyme where the substrates are held


All Macromolecules are Polymers except Ans✓✓✓ Lipids

,All triglycerides are Ans✓✓✓ Hydrophobic because of the nonpolar
hydrocarbon fatty acid chains


Although every cell in an organisms body has the entire genome
Ans✓✓✓ not all genes are expressed in any given cell. (What makes a
muscle cell different from a skin cell)


Amino Acids are typically classified by Ans✓✓✓ The characteristics of
their side chains


Amphipathic molecules Ans✓✓✓ contain both hydrophobic and
hydrophilic regions


Amylopectin Ans✓✓✓ Branched


Amylose Ans✓✓✓ Unbranched


An Amino Acid is made up of Ans✓✓✓ an amino group on one end, a
carboxyl group on another end, and a variable group (sometimes called
an R group) in the middle.


An atom that is highly electronegative Ans✓✓✓ has a strong attraction
for electrons

, An enzyme cannot Ans✓✓✓ make a reaction occur that would
otherwise not occur


An organisms genome Ans✓✓✓ consists of a complete set of DNAi


Anabolic Pathways Ans✓✓✓ Involve the construction of complex
molecules from simpler ones.


Simple >>> Complex


Anions Ans✓✓✓ Negative


Atomic Number Ans✓✓✓ Number of Protons in the element.


B-glucose monomers Ans✓✓✓ Hydroxyl groups are on alternating
sides of the glucose monomers


Breaking a bond Ans✓✓✓ Requires Energy


Carbohydrates Ans✓✓✓ Monosaccharides, Disaccharides, or
polysaccharides
-Play a structural role
-Stores Energy
